2017-04-20 44 views
1

我在無人蔘與模式下使用更新程序應用程序(無版本檢查),但我需要更新程序在繼續執行安裝程序之前等待啓動程序可執行文件中的事件。自動更新程序如何等待來自啓動程序可執行文件的事件?

該事件通常是用戶確認下載的安裝程序可以執行。一旦知道下載的安裝程序已準備就緒,我寧願啓動程序可執行文件提示用戶更新。

有沒有解決問題的另一種方法?

回答

1

沒有像install4j 6.1這樣的通信機制。

我會建議更改您的更新應用程序,以便它不執行安裝程序,而只是將它寫入特定的目錄。完成後,您可以檢查目錄中是否存在可執行文件,並詢問是否應該執行它。如果用戶確認更新,則會調用另一個只包含原始更新程序模板中的「運行可執行文件」操作的自定義安裝程序應用程序。

+0

謝謝,將這樣的東西添加爲模板應用程序會是一個好主意嗎? – Keplerian

+0

我們不想添加許多具有稍微不同功能的更新程序模板。自定義安裝程序應用程序與安裝程序完全相同,因此您可以爲其添加任意組合的屏幕和操作,以滿足無限數量的使用情況。 –